Off-site run checklist — item 3: partner lab samples

For the office manager. Sample shipment to Orvella Diagnostics leaves Thursday, 8am slot. Verify cold packs, seal the transport box, log batch numbers on the manifest. No substitutions; short-dated vials go first. Keep the box in the staging fridge until collection. At pick-up, apply the confidential courier hand-over instruction stated below.

courier memo of bawef-kaguf: the briion quenox courier leaves the tamdor aldius joreth belion julir joreth wenix pelath ledger at gate 7145 under passcode 571533

MANAGEMENT MEETING MINUTES — Customer Concentration

Present: Arben, Solis, Whitlock. Greylock Foods now represents 38% of revenue, up from 29%. Risk flagged as critical. Actions: Solis to accelerate mid-market pipeline; Whitlock to diversify the Norvale territory; Arben to review contract terms with Greylock. Target: no single customer above 25% within four quarters. Mitigation direction is summarised in the confidential note below.

management briefing: Headcount on the Belix team goes from 60 to 93 by the end of November. Gross margin on Belix came in at 23 percent against a plan of 47 percent.

## Tuning

Nightshift schedules backfills in fixed windows. Throughput is bounded by worker count times batch size; don't raise both at once. If the Carver cluster lags, widen the window before touching concurrency. The retry backoff is deliberately aggressive — backfills are idempotent, so duplicate runs are cheap, stalls are not. All tunables live in one place and are read at process start only; a restart is required to apply changes. The current defaults follow.

constants for yaduf-fahag:
BUDGETS = {
    "kelix": 528,
    "briwyn": 734,
}

ProctorLane onboarding — queue service notes for the eng sync. The exam-session queue runs on two workers in the Veldane cluster; intake spikes at the top of each hour. Dead-letter review is manual for now — see the triage board. Local setup: clone proctorlane-queue, run make bootstrap, copy env.example to .env. Most defaults are fine. The queue broker rejects anonymous connections, so a broker credential is mandatory. Add the following line to your .env before starting the worker.

secret setting of taduf-bahip: COURIER_KEY5=49c55